Как перейти на Windows 8.1 на компьютере с папкой «Пользователи» на отдельном диске?

Я попытался перейти с Windows 8 на Windows 8.1. К сожалению, во время процесса обновления я получаю следующую ошибку:

Извините, похоже, что на этом ПК не может работать Windows 8.1. Возможно, это связано с тем, что папка «Пользователи» или «Файлы программ» перенаправляется на другой раздел.

Что является точной в том, что у меня есть каталог моих пользователей на моем диске D: и Windows, установленном на моем диске C: . Я делаю это, потому что мой диск C: SSD-накопитель, а диск D: диск – вращающийся ржавчина, где я храню свои данные. Можно ли перейти на Windows 8.1 с Windows 8 с помощью перенаправленной папки «Пользователи»?

Я не рассматриваю полную переустановку Windows 8 с неподписанной папкой «Пользователи», а затем обновление этой установки для «обновления».

2 Solutions collect form web for “Как перейти на Windows 8.1 на компьютере с папкой «Пользователи» на отдельном диске?”

Я использовал sysprep для перемещения своих пользовательских папок в соответствии с этим руководством, которое я только что обновил до 8.1 после того, как я нашел здесь

  1. Создайте локальную учетную запись (да, сделайте это, прежде чем изменять что-либо в regedit. Я столкнулся с проблемами службы профиля пользователей, если после этого я создал пользователей). Дайте этой учетной записи Local Admin, добавив в группу «Администраторы». Убедитесь, что вы можете войти в эту учетную запись.
  2. Загрузка в безопасный режим проще всего – использовать msconfig
  3. Войдите в систему с новым локальным администратором и скопируйте все остальные учетные записи в обычное место на диске c.
  4. Выйдите из системы и войдите в свой обычный пользователь (предположительно, административные привилегии) ​​и скопируйте пользователя администратора temp на диск c.
  5. Теперь измените реестр. Вы должны выполнить оба варианта 1 и 2. Следуйте указаниям здесь. Чтобы изменить (используя regedit) расположение по умолчанию для профилей пользователей на **% SystemDrive% \ Users **.
  6. Выйти из безопасного режима
  7. Войдите в свою обычную учетную запись или администратор temp. Я использовал temp admin
  8. Откройте окно магазина и запустите win 8.1 install. После того, как вы пройдете проверку, он должен завершиться.
  9. После его установки вам будет предложено войти в систему. Я использовал учетную запись администратора темпа. Вы должны увидеть обновление приложений метро.
  10. Я также вошел в свой обычный аккаунт, чтобы убедиться, что он обновлен.
  11. Вернитесь в безопасный режим
  12. Войдите в систему с учетной записью администратора temp.
  13. Скопируйте все пользовательские каталоги в исходное место, которое у вас было. Я предполагаю, что Microsoft установила или обновила материал.
  14. Выйдите из системы и войдите в систему с вашим обычным пользователем и скопируйте каталог пользователя администратора Temp обратно в исходное место
  15. Повторно используйте regedit, чтобы вернуть свои изменения. Найдено на шаге 5
  16. Выйти безопасно больше
  17. Войдите в нормальный режим загрузки и войдите в систему с вашим обычным пользователем.
  18. Теперь вы можете перемещать или удалять учетные записи пользователей, которые вы должны копировать. Я поддержал мой файл данных. Обновление устанавливает некоторые дополнительные пользователи, которых я думаю, в c: \ users, поэтому не связывайтесь с ними.

Ниже приведен краткий обзор направлений изменения файлов реестра, связанных с приведенной выше цитатой.

Используя Regedit, перейдите к следующему местоположению

 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List 

Введите описание изображения здесь

В левой панели под окном Profilelist выберите и посмотрите на каждую клавишу S-1-5 с длинным номером, пока не увидите имя учетной записи пользователя и путь (шаг 3), который вы хотите переместить в столбце данных Data Profile Profile Profile Profile Profile Правой панели. Когда будет найдено правильное имя пользователя, щелкните правой кнопкой мыши на ProfileImagePath и нажмите «Изменить». (См. Скриншот выше)

Введите полный путь к местоположению (например: E: \ Учетная запись пользователя для перемещения), который вы скопировали в папку профиля пользователя на шаге 7, и нажмите OK.

Также измените местоположение по умолчанию на значение по умолчанию, используя Regedit, чтобы перейти к следующему

 H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ows NT\CurrentVersion\ProfileList 

Введите описание изображения здесь

В правой панели ProfileList щелкните правой кнопкой мыши на ProfilesDirectory и нажмите «Изменить». (См. Скриншот выше)

Type% SystemDrive% \ Users

После того, как вы закончите обновление, вы сможете переместить все обратно.

У HUNeutrino было своеобразное решение.

Шаги, которые я сделал для успешного обновления: (я не уверен, что все это требуется, но это сработало для меня)

  • Я возвращаю HKLM / SOFTWARE / Microsoft / Windows NT / CurrentVersion / ProfileList / ProfilesDirectory обратно в «% SystemDrive% \ Users».
  • Я создал новую учетную запись (после первого шага она будет создана в C: \ Users)
  • Я создал новую учетную запись администратора (панель управления, измените тип пользователя)
  • Я подписал с моим существующим пользователем
  • Я вступил в систему с вновь созданным пользователем
  • Я открыл командную строку администратора и сделал соединение из папок профиля C: в папки профиля D: с помощью mklink / J C: \ Users \ Username D: \ Users \ Username
  • Я изменил ключи HKLM / SOFTWARE / Microsoft / Windows NT / CurrentVersion / ProfileList / S-1-5-xx-xxxxxxxx-xxxxxxxxxxxxxx / ProfileImagePath, которые указывают на D: \ Users \ Username на C: \ Users \ Username
  • Убедитесь, что я все еще могу войти на рабочий стол с пользователем.
  • (Думаю, предыдущие 3 шага должны быть повторены для всех учетных записей с папками профиля на D)
  • Устанавливали все ожидающие обновления и делали полный перезапуск, чтобы убедиться, что ни один пользователь из D не зарегистрирован
  • Загружено и установлено обновление 8.1 успешно :-).
Interesting Posts

Брандмауэр Windows: как разрешить трафик на определенном порту (например, 8080)?

DVI, DisplayPort, двойные мониторы

В чем разница между SSD-дисками mSATA и SATA?

Точки в URL-адресе вызывают 404 с помощью ASP.NET mvc и IIS

Невозможно ввести специальные символы, используя Alt + number в Windows

Windows 7 BSOD при загрузке после обновления Windows

Какой кодек внутри файла mkv?

Могу ли я переместить свою домашнюю папку в Mac OS X?

Если значения марки, размера, частоты и задержки в секунду для двух наборов ОЗУ одинаковы, будут ли они работать корректно в двухканальном режиме?

Страница Bash Man: kill <pid> vs kill -9 <pid>

Adobe Flash Player установлен, но он не может быть найден другими приложениями

Ноутбук отключается до того, как аккумулятор находится на критическом уровне

Менеджер загрузки для замены GetRight?

Как изменить настройки сети другого компьютера с Powershell и / или .NET?

Скриншоты искажаются на Mac Mini с NVIDIA GeForce 9400M

Давайте будем гением компьютера.